Hey guys, I've been reading about the salary cap and have been made aware that there is no Salary cap for juniour teams, ie. Jersey Flegg etc...

This has allowed teams such as the Roosters to sign player like Jamie Soward for $150,000 a year over 4 years. Another contract is signed with that player for when they make it to first grade thay they will sign for $100,000 less than what their market value is.

NOTE: I DONT ACTUALLY KNOW WHAT JAMIE SOWARD IS EARNING, IM JUST USING IT AS AN EXAMPLE. FROM WHAT I'VE HEARD, HE IS GETTING QUITE A BIT....MIGHT ACTUALLY BE MORE OR LESS THAN WHAT I'VE PUT HERE.

This obviously gives teams like the Roosters who have been using this system a big advantage when it comes to the salary cap as it would free up money for other players they want to pursue.

Do you guys think a salary cap should be put in place for juniours to stop this happening? Or do you think that Bulldogs management should wake up to this and take advantage of the loop hole.
